The first text to provide a guided introduction to Bronfenbrenner's groundbreaking approach to human development, this book is carefully structured to enable students to acquire a cohesive understanding of his ecological approach to development.


List of contents

1. Introduction to Urie Bronfenbrenner 2. From Ecology of Human Development to Develecology 3. The Framework 4. The Person and Development 5. Activities 6. Dyads and Relations 7. Important Characteristics of Relations 8. Roles 9. Settings 10. Ecological Transitions 11. Essentials of Systems Theory 12. Microsystem 13. Proximal Processes 14. Links and Relations between Settings 15. Mesosystem 16. Developmental Trajectory 17. Exosystem 18. Macrosystem 19. Chronosystem 20. Research Design 21. Bronfenbrenner’s Examples 22. Using Bronfenbrenner’s Framework 23. Exercises and Applications 24. Eco-Analysis 25. Develecology 001: Bronfenbrenner Made Plain. Appendix 1. Selected Works of Urie Bronfenbrenner Pertinent to Develecology. Appendix 2. Directory of Definitions, Propositions and Hypotheses.

About the author










Lawrence G. Shelton is a Developmental Psychologist who has taught in the Human Development and Family Studies Program at the University of Vermont since 1971.
